The quality of treatment depends on the high quality of the caretaker. When looking for at home care, locating the ideal solution can be a difficulty.
While in-home caretakers may be educated and/ or certified, they concentrate mainly on tasks of everyday living and are not called for to execute complicated health and wellness treatment related jobs. Programs such as Medicare, or Medicaid (Medi-cal) cover Home Health Providers, but do not usually cover non-medical solutions. There are some long-term treatment insurance plan that cover non-medical in-home treatment services.
There are a number of methods to locate in-home care. Recommendations from wellness treatment specialists and others who have actually made use of in-home care might be the best source of high quality treatment providers.

Nevertheless, when hiring a freelance caretaker, remember prices connected to being a company. Company tax obligations, insurance policy and Employee's Payment will require to be paid. Tax obligation withholdings and pay-roll tax records will certainly have to be made. In a lot of situations, freelance caregivers do not qualify as "Independent Professionals" according to tax and labor regulations.
Penalties can be levied and back taxes plus fines can build up. Job relevant injuries may not be covered by your property owner's insurance. Live-in caregivers who utilize your home as their primary residence may be considered a lessee. This might complicate points ought to you require to terminate he or she's service. You need to always talk to tax insurance policy and legal specialists if you pick to hire a freelance caregiver.

Agencies and firms that do history checks can be found in the Telephone directory or online. Another click here to read alternative for discovering caregivers is with an agency. At home care agencies usually supply accredited and bonded personnel that perform a selection of jobs. While it might be much more pricey to hire a caretaker through a company, you will not be liable for costs such as audit, insurance coverage and tax obligations.
Discover out concerning the business. Compare expenses, solutions and attributes that they supply. Bear in mind, you are the client, and ultimately you should feel comfy and positive with the caretaker's solutions.
